Output 5dbdae2f239061e3ce46d1474998031153f9d28086b0f144294e62237adeeb19:0

value
1923890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69f9c589eb69922d1c8927e41246f000cd588f0 OP_EQUAL
address
3QB3MgVn7514foARdjUpPGBzjin8CqSFuo
transaction
5dbdae2f239061e3ce46d1474998031153f9d28086b0f144294e62237adeeb19
confirmations
146165
spent
true